SHILLONG: Dr Mukul Sangma was sworn in as the 26th Chief Minister of the State by Governor RS Mooshahary at Raj Bhavan on Tuesday.

Dr Sangma was sworn in alone while his Cabinet colleagues are likely to be sworn-in next week.

“I would be going to Delhi after the oath taking ceremony of the 60 newly elected legislators to get approval of the list of the Cabinet Ministers from AICC president Sonia Gandhi,” the Chief Minister told reporters after the swearing-in ceremony.

Dr Sangma also indicated that he would give due representation to the women legislators in the Cabinet.

Stating that all four women legislators are from the Congress, he said other political parties should learn from the Congress in promoting its women leaders in the party.

He also indicated that the swearing-in ceremony of the Cabinet Ministers would take place in the early part of next week after the return of Governor RS Mooshahary who would be out of the State from some days.

Meanwhile, sources informed that all the sitting Cabinet Ministers are likely to be retained including Rowell Lyngdoh, Prof RC Laloo, AL Hek, Ampareen Lyngdoh, HDR Lyngdoh and Prestone Tynsong.

Sources also revealed that AT Mondal, who was a Cabinet Minister, is being tipped as the new Assembly Speaker.

Meanwhile, sources said that the other names who are likely to get the Cabinet Berth are Deborah C Marak, Zenith M Sangma, Sniawbhalang Dhar or Comingone Ymbon, Martin M Danggo and Clement C Marak.
